I have finished rebuilding the engine in my 1998 Tahoe, and I would like to get some suggestions on updating my PCMForless Tune. I have a JET programmer, and have been reading the forums, but would like to get some suggestions from y'all with more experience than I have.


The engine component specifications are: Comp Cams 212/218 .488/.495 112 LSA camshaft, Sealed Power lifters, stock pistons and sealed power rings, Comp 7808-16 (Magnum) .080" wall tube pushrods, Melling 10550 oil pump and tac weld pick up, Howards 98215 single springs, ARP rod bolts & resized connecting rods, new SCAT crankshaft & bearings, Sealed power timing chain Set to 4' advanced, 3 angle valve job W new umbrella seals, resurfaced cylinder heads, new cam bearings, new oil galley plugs & freeze plugs. New spider injector assembly.


The transmission is a new GM replacement with a 2,000 RPM Circle-D stall converter.


To help, I can output my current tune here in a PDF. The biggest thing in my mind is wondering if I have to tune for the 4' advanced cam timing chain setup?
